365体育比分-华为怎么进BT365-365bet娱乐登陆

华为怎么进BT365

CSS设置揭秘:揭秘为何网页下拉失灵,快速修复指南!

2025-10-06 20:38:20 作者 admin 阅读 9010
CSS设置揭秘:揭秘为何网页下拉失灵,快速修复指南!

引言

网页下拉功能是现代网页设计中常见的一项交互功能,它允许用户通过滚动条或者滑动来浏览页面内容。然而,有时候网页下拉会失灵,导致用户无法正常使用这一功能。本文将深入探讨可能导致网页下拉失灵的原因,并提供一系列快速修复指南。

网页下拉失灵的原因分析

CSS样式冲突:

当页面中的CSS样式冲突时,可能会导致下拉功能失效。例如,设置了overflow: hidden;的样式可能会阻止内容的正常滚动。

JavaScript错误:

页面中的JavaScript代码错误也可能导致下拉功能失效。这可能包括事件监听器设置错误或滚动事件的错误处理。

浏览器兼容性问题:

不同的浏览器对滚动和下拉功能的实现可能存在差异,这可能导致某些浏览器下拉功能失灵。

HTML结构问题:

HTML结构中的元素嵌套或标签使用不当也可能影响下拉功能的正常运作。

修复指南

1. 检查CSS样式冲突

方法:仔细检查页面中的CSS样式,查找可能冲突的属性,如overflow、position等。

示例代码:

/* 假设存在一个冲突的样式 */

.content {

overflow: hidden; /* 这可能导致下拉功能失效 */

}

修复:

.content {

overflow: auto; /* 允许内容滚动 */

}

2. 检查JavaScript错误

方法:使用浏览器的开发者工具来检查JavaScript错误。

示例代码:

// 假设存在一个错误的滚动事件监听器

window.addEventListener('scroll', function() {

console.log('Scroll event triggered'); // 应该有其他逻辑来处理滚动

});

修复:

确保事件监听器中有正确的逻辑来处理滚动事件。

3. 浏览器兼容性测试

方法:在不同的浏览器中测试下拉功能,以确定是否为浏览器兼容性问题。

示例:

在Chrome和Firefox中测试下拉功能,如果问题在所有浏览器中都存在,则可能是JavaScript或CSS的问题。

4. 检查HTML结构

方法:检查HTML结构中的元素嵌套和标签使用。

示例:

确保使用了正确的标签,例如使用

而不是

来包裹滚动内容。

总结

网页下拉失灵可能是由于多种原因造成的,包括CSS样式冲突、JavaScript错误、浏览器兼容性问题以及HTML结构问题。通过仔细检查和修复这些潜在的问题,可以快速恢复网页下拉功能。在开发过程中,保持良好的编程习惯,遵循最佳实践,可以有效避免此类问题的发生。

相关文章